Abstract

Disclosed are certain polymeric compounds and their use as organic semiconductors in organic and hybrid optical, optoelectronic, and/or electronic devices such as photovoltaic cells, light emitting diodes, light emitting transistors, field effect transistors, and photodetectors. The disclosed compounds can provide improved device performance, for example, as measured by power conversion efficiency, fill factor, open circuit voltage, field-effect mobility, on/off current ratios, and/or air stability when used in photovoltaic cells or transistors. The disclosed compounds can have good solubility in common solvents enabling device fabrication via solution processes.

Claims (29)

1. An optoelectronic device comprising an anode, a cathode optionally one or more anode interlayers, optionally one or more cathode interlayers, and in between the anode and the cathode a photoactive component, the photoactive component comprising a fullerene compound and a random copolymer, wherein the random copolymer is represented by formula (IVa) or (VIIIa):

wherein:

R a and R b are C 6-40 alkyl groups;

R c and R d are C 6-40 alkyl groups identical to or different from R a and R b ;

R 5a is a C 6-40 alkyl group;

R 5b is H or a C 6-40 alkyl group;

R 6a and R 6b are identical or different and independently are selected from —R 5 , —OR 5 , —SR 5 and —Y—R 5 , wherein Y is a divalent C 6-14 aryl group or a divalent 5-14 membered heteroaryl group;

and R 5 , at each occurrence, independently is a C 6-40 alkyl group optionally substituted with 1-5 substituents independently selected from a halogen, —CN, —NH 2 , —NH(C 1-20 alkyl), —N(C 1-20 alkyl) 2 , —SiH 3 , —SiH(C 1-20 alkyl) 2 , —SiH 2 (C 1-20 alkyl), —Si(C 1-20 alkyl) 3 , an —O—C 1-20 alkyl group, and an —S—C 1-20 alkyl group; and

p, q, s and t are real numbers representing mole fractions, wherein 0.025≦p≦0.975, 0.025≦q≦0.975, 0.025≦s≦0.975, 0.025≦t≦0.975, and the sum of p, q, s, and t is about 1;

provided that at least one of the following is true: (a) R c and R d are C 6-40 alkyl groups different from R a and R b , (b) R 5a is a C 6-40 alkyl group and R 5b is H; and (c) R 6a and R 6b are different; and

wherein the random copolymer has a molecular weight in the range of about 1,000 to about 500,000.

2. The device of claim 1 , wherein each R 5b is H.

3. The device of claim 1 , wherein each R 5b is a C 6-40 alkyl group.

4. The device of claim 1 , wherein R 6a and R 6b are different from each other and independently are selected from —R 5 and —OR 5 , wherein R 5 , at each occurrence, independently is a linear or branched C 6-40 alkyl group.

5. The device of claim 1 , wherein R 6a and R 6b are identical or different —O—C 6-40 alkyl groups optionally substituted with a —Si(C 1-20 alkyl) 3 group.

6. The device of claim 1 , wherein R 6a and R 6b are identical or different C 6-40 alkyl groups optionally substituted with a —Si(C 1-20 alkyl) 3 group.

7. The device of claim 1 , wherein R a and R b are different from R c and R d ; R 5b is H; or R 6a is different from R 6b .

8. The device of claim 1 , wherein the photoactive component comprises a blend material, the blend material comprising the fullerene compound as an electron-acceptor and the random copolymer as an electron-donor.

9. The device of claim 1 , wherein the fullerene compound is [6,6]-phenyl-C 61 -butyric acid methyl ester (PCBM) or a derivative thereof.

10. The device of claim 1 , wherein the device is an organic photovoltaic device having a power conversion efficiency of at least about 5%.
